2021-05-04 20:34:49 Real-time book quotes
A social app where people could share interesting quotes from books they're reading. As a user, I can add more context to the quote, describing my point of view on the quote. The users can see such quotes and notes in a real-time feed. Hence, it can be a source for them to find an interesting book to read.
By clicking on a user-picked quote, I see other quotes and notes for this particular book. Or, for this particular user. I can follow users.

2021-05-04 14:29:53 Training together
Training programs (runners, cyclists, etc.) for couples with different levels but who want to train together. It should provide data synchronization across different devices - watches, desktops, smartphones.
Why: such apps could encourage couples to train together. Or with friends. To transform training into a competition.

2021-05-03 08:15:59 Health inspector
An app that allows you to save and keep track of clinic records/visits, illness history.
All the written records can be converted to a digital format, so it's okay when you forget the paper clinic records. The app could do that.
The app is targeting the customers convenience, although there are ways to cooperate with businesses(clinics).

2021-04-30 14:21:03 Modernized Floor Cleaning Equipment
Problem: Dirty floors suck. This is a globally recognized phenomenon: according to Grandview Research, “The global floor cleaning equipment market size was valued at USD 5.38 billion in 2018 and projected to expand further at a CAGR of 8.5% from 2019 to 2025.” But what are the innovations and opportunities in this otherwise dirty market?

Solution: In addition to sizing an absurdly large market, during their Floor Cleaning Equipment Industry Report, Grandview Research identified a few other notable trends. Namely,

High-end cleaning demand: “Rising demand for high-end cleaning products is among the key factors responsible for the growth of this market.” This point has only been exacerbated by the global consciousness of the COVID-19 pandemic. In fact the global market is expected to grow at 11% per year over the next decade: largely due to germ-consciousness.

Electric Machines: “The advent of electric machines and handles due to technological advancements in mopping system will also help boost the market growth.” In the consumer space, this includes products like the “Roomba,” which vacuums houses or apartments automatically. However, there is also the rise of other products like floor scrubbers, vacuum cleaners, floor sweepers, power washers, and more. All of these have the potential to be digitized.

Ride-on and No-ride Models: “Moreover, the introduction of ride-on models of floor cleaners has resulted in increased demand, thereby fueling market development. The ride-on models are 60% more efficient than other products due to the reduction in forward motion by the operator, which reduces the intensity of the task.” While Grandview focuses on ‘ride-on’ models, my hunch is that the next generation of robotics will be entirely remote. Much like how Cobalt Robotics is on a mission to provide seamless robotic security services for all situations through self-driving and self-acting robots for security, this business would ideally do the in the cleaning space.

Consumer Complexity: This market trend, one I completely overlooked, is best described by Grandview: “Use of different types of flooring materials also affects the product demand. For instance, flooring materials used in hospital wards, such as wood blocks or strips, require high maintenance and hygiene levels as these materials are porous and thus, the surface can have split between the strips or blocks retaining dust particles. Thus, increasing usage of flooring materials, such as of natural wood, stones, and rubber materials, has widened the scope of application for advanced floor cleaning products.”

2021-04-30 14:12:31 Earth Printed Houses
Problem: Building houses require unique time, money, and resources even though much of the process is deeply repeatable. While many companies are attempting to 3D print houses, many of them require transporting resources from around the world to be printed. Are there innovations on this model? Is there a way to print houses more sustainably?

Solution: The business would develop technology that takes existing earth and repurposes these natural resources to create houses. The 3D printed house movement is not new, in fact many news organizations like CNBC and The B1M have featured it globally to millions of viewers. Where this business would innovate is by trying to create zero-waste (and zero-import) printed 3D houses.

Just this week, I learned that “Mario Cucinella Architects and Wasp, Italy’s leading 3D printing company, have completed the first house to be 3D-printed from raw earth.” They utilized a process called Tecla (technology and clay) to create eco-sustainable and environmentally friendly production by using local soil.

2021-04-30 13:26:23 Google Trends Analyzer
Google Trends seems like a very promising product, but unless you know what you're looking for, it's hard to find interesting insights. I wish that there was a tool that would aggregate relevant trends and would allow me to easily search for relevant keywords rather than having to guess what may or may not be trending.

2021-04-29 07:52:06 Shareable bookmarks
A social app where users share their useful bookmarks for websites. They are be grouped by folders, labels, tags, and are searchable. Users can follow each other to read their bookmarks feed. The service can be integrated with the browser bookmarks addon.
One nice feature that might add more interactivity among the users is the possibility to ask others what websites they could recommend for X or Y.

Such a service requires you to attract users when there is not much activity(because of the lack of users) - the chicken and the egg problem that occurs on social platforms and marketplaces.

2021-04-27 14:39:24 VR practice for medical personnel
A platform that provides an environment to practice skills for doctors, nurses in virtual reality together. Thus, they can enhance their knowledge before going to hospitals. Also, it's great to do so virtually and together. It's not only for practice but for lecture sessions or even conferences where people not only tell but show something in VR for many people.
